Chassis, Suspension, Brakes & Wheels

FrametypeLatticed tubular frame
FrontbrakesSingle disc
Frontbrakesdiameter148 mm (5.8 inches)
Fronttyre90/65-R6.5
RearbrakesSingle disc
Rearbrakesdiameter130 mm (5.1 inches)
Reartyre110/50-R6.5

Engine & Transmission

Borexstroke36.0 x 39.2 mm (1.4 x 1.5 inches)
ClutchDry with centrifuge counter weights
Displacement39.90 ccm (2.43 cubic inches)
EnginedetailsSingle cylinder, two-stroke
FuelsystemCarburettor. SHA 14.14
Ignitionelectronic
Power6.20 HP (4.5 kW))

Other Specifications

StarterKick

Physical Measures & Capacities

Dryweight22.0 kg (48.5 pounds)
Fuelcapacity2.20 litres (0.58 gallons)
Overalllength960 mm (37.8 inches)
Overallwidth240 mm (9.4 inches)
Powerweightratio0.2818 HP/kg
Seatheight425 mm (16.7 inches) If adjustable, lowest setting.

About Polini 911 GP4 Reverse 2007

Introducing the 2007 Polini 911 GP4 Reverse, a remarkable entry in the minibike-sport category that encapsulates the raw thrill of two-stroke performance in a compact, agile package. With its lightweight frame and spirited engine, this motorcycle is designed for those who crave a fun and exhilarating ride, whether on the track or navigating tight corners on city streets. Polini, known for its commitment to quality and performance, has crafted the GP4 Reverse to appeal to both seasoned riders and newcomers alike, offering an introduction to the world of high-performance motorcycling without the intimidation often associated with larger bikes.

At the heart of the 911 GP4 Reverse lies a single-cylinder, two-stroke engine boasting a displacement of 39.90 ccm. This powerhouse generates a lively 6.20 HP, delivering a punchy power-to-weight ratio of 0.2818 HP/kg that ensures an exhilarating experience with every twist of the throttle. The carburetted SHA 14.14 fuel system, complemented by electronic ignition, provides crisp and responsive acceleration, while the dry centrifugal clutch allows for smooth engagement, making it an absolute joy to ride. With a bore and stroke of 36.0 x 39.2 mm, every rev feels purposeful, allowing riders to explore the full potential of this spirited minibike.

The Polini 911 GP4 Reverse is not just about engine performance; it also showcases a well-thought-out design with several features aimed at enhancing the riding experience. Its latticed tubular frame offers exceptional rigidity while keeping the weight down to an impressive 22.0 kg (48.5 pounds). The motorcycle is equipped with robust braking systems—featuring a 148 mm front disc and a 130 mm rear disc—that instill confidence during spirited rides. Complementing the agile design is a seat height of 425 mm (adjustable to the lowest setting), making it accessible to riders of various heights. With a fuel capacity of 2.20 litres, the GP4 Reverse is ready for extended fun without frequent pit stops.
